Job Description

Product Managers are the architects of product offerings and the key drivers of product line success and adoption by merchants and partners. They drive the vision and strategy of the product line, ensuring effective delivery and execution across the organization. This role focuses on launching innovative products in the payments space and expanding the company’s payments processing footprint globally.

Key Responsibilities

  • Develop and maintain a prioritized product roadmap for integrated payment processing strategies.

  • Drive the vision, strategy, and execution of the product line, ensuring alignment with organizational goals.

  • Interface with acquirers and processing partners, defining integration requirements and managing relationships.

  • Collaborate closely with development teams to deliver requirements, track execution, and commercialize payment products.

  • Hold direct P&L responsibility, including cost and ROI analysis for payment gateway initiatives.

  • Demonstrate in-depth knowledge of payments environments (Brands, Issuers, Processors, Acquirers, PayFac models).

  • Interpret mandates, compliance requirements, and technical letters from brands to ensure ongoing compliance.

  • Analyze processor specifications, especially for major card schemes.

  • Develop and set up onboarding processes for new features or platforms.

  • Identify and recommend processing partners based on client needs.

  • Produce detailed product and functional requirements to drive development, testing, and deployment.

  • Provide analytical insights and support to Sales to drive merchant revenues and transaction growth.

  • Evangelize the platform’s processing capabilities and support product launches and merchant acquisition.

  • Address and resolve contentious discussions with groups or merchants as needed.
